Risiko(verhalten), 1998

A poster, a flyer, and newspaper ads announce an evening of public discussion. The invited participants of the panel Risiko(verhalten) [Risk(Behavior)] are a heartsurgeon, a canyoning professional, a self-employed architect, and a sociologist, who debate risks, and the concept of risk in their respective activities and fields. Later on the public is prompted to join the controversial talk. In order to additionally letting the mode of speaking change into a less formal, more personal one, a dinner is served for everybody present, in an adjacent space. It lead to a night of conversing, with an open end.

Produced by Gesellschaft für aktuelle Kunst, Bremen, DE, in the context of the group show Do all oceans have walls?
